Undo/redo in Sketchloom uses a command stack, not snapshots. Every mutation must register an inverse command or the stack corrupts silently. Max depth is 200; older entries drop without warning. Redo clears on any new edit. Do not bypass the dispatcher when scripting edits — it breaks history. Architecture details and the command registration checklist are documented on the internal page below.

runbook for tagep-fajof: https://rundeck.nelvrolabs.test/pipeline

Step 6: Deploy the Digestra scheduler update. Pause the digest cron first. Push the new batch-window config, confirm the scheduler health check goes green, then resume. Do not resume with stale config — duplicate digests will go out. Watch the queue depth for five minutes after cutover. All deploy artifacts must be signed before the rollout proceeds. Use the deploy key provided directly below this step.

rollout seal: bky9_2369ZXVnu

## Torvane Payments — Test Environments

So, about those flaky integration tests: most failures trace back to the sandbox processor in the Quellton environment timing out under parallel runs, not to your code. Before you reject a PR for red CI, re-run the payments suite once with the serial flag. The sandbox only holds 20 concurrent sessions, which is the real culprit. The test harness reads its environment settings from the block below.

service settings:
[sorys]
port = 8000
team = eliius
host = sorys.novacstack.example
region = south-3
access_code = ac_f66665
timeout_ms = 250

Heads up, assistants: the Sentraglide door sensors on levels 2 and 4 of Orrish House have been recalled after a batch fault. Until the replacements arrive next week, those doors won't auto-release from the inside, so don't let visitors wander unescorted. Badges still work on the outer readers. If a door refuses to release, use the manual override keypad with the code below.

staff pass of yagaf-tagag = bdg-YWCJLC-04056583

# Service Accounts: String Extraction

The `extract-i18n` script pulls translatable strings from all Bramblewick repos and pushes them to the Glossa service. It runs under the `i18n-extractor` service account. Do not run it under your personal account; Glossa rate-limits individual users aggressively. The account has write access to the staging catalog only. Set the token in your shell before invoking the script. The current staging token is below.

API key for kahap-kafog: zpat15_6qzxZ7YR8aDwjmp